Nurse Manager, Ambulatory (2322) - Department of Public Health Job Code and Title : 2322-Nurse ManagerFill Type : Permanent Civil Service1 / 30 / 2025 - Amended to reflect updated minimum qualifications.The Department of Public Health prioritizes equitable and inclusive access to quality healthcare for its community and values the importance of diversity in its workforce. All employees at the Department of Public Health work to advance equity, inclusion, and diversity with a specific lens and focus on race, ethnicity, gender, sex, sexuality, disability, and immigration status.Application Opening –January 17, 2025Application Deadline – The application filing will close on or after February 9, 2025.The Mission of the San Francisco Department of Public Health (SFDPH) is to protect and promote the health of all San Franciscans. SFDPH strives to achieve its mission through the work of two main Divisions - the San Francisco Health Network and Population Health.Positions may be located throughout DPH in Ambulatory Care settings listed on the Ambulatory Care Area Table. The list resulting from this recruitment may be used to fill Nurse Manager, Ambulatory Care positions for the next six months. Current known vacancies include but are not limited to : Population Health Division’s Sexually Transmitted Infection (STI) Prevention Program - This position supervises nurses and health workers, and helps oversee clinical operations at San Francisco City Clinic, the municipal STI clinic.To apply please complete these two steps,Submit an online application by clicking the “Apply Now” button and filling one outThe Nurse Manager, Ambulatory Care performs the following essential job functions : Directs and manages nursing care on assigned units during unit operating hours;Assesses, plans, implements and evaluates care using patient outcomes data;Provides clinical leadership within the institution;Provides the framework for planning, directing, coordinating, providing, and improving care, treatment and services to respond to community and patient needs and improve health care outcomes;Demonstrates excellent communication and critical thinking skills to effectively plan and problem-solve; collaborates with the unit-based Interdisciplinary Team;Ensures unit compliance to regulatory standards, represents nursing and primary care in a variety of meetings and committees;Maintains, monitors and promotes a patient-centered philosophy which supports the autonomy, dignity and rights of patients and their loved ones;Ensures staff coverage for clinic operations for the unit using OneStaff Staffing Scheduling Systems.The 2322 Nurse Manager, Ambulatory Care performs related duties as required.Minimum QualificationsPossession of a valid California Registered Nurse LicensePossession of a baccalaureate degree from an accredited college and / or university in Nursing, Nursing Administration or a closely related fieldTwo (2) years (equivalent to 4,000 hours) of experience as a Registered Nurse in a general acute care hospital, ambulatory clinic, or community / public health settingPositions in Population Health Division require the following Special Condition : 12 months of Communicable Diseases ExperienceSubstitution : Two (2) years of additional experience as an Assistant Nurse Manager / Charge Nurse in a general acute care hospital may be substituted for the educational requirement.Applicants must meet the minimum qualification requirement by the final filing date unless otherwise noted.DESIRABLE QUALIFICATIONS : Two (2) years experience, within the last five years, as a Registered Nurse in an ambulatory clinic in Public HealthOne (1) year experience in a supervisory capacityOne (1) year experience working with patients with HIV and STDsOne (1) year experience working with patients with tuberculosisExperience with LEAN QIExperience with EPICDemonstrates leadership abilityExcellent verbal and written communication skillsExperience providing direction and leadership in the delivery of nursing servicesKnowledge and sensitivity to the health, ethnic and socio-economic factors affecting under-served at risk populationCritical thinking skillsSelf-directed and innovativeSecond languageImportant Note : Please make sure it is absolutely clear in your application exactly how you meet the minimum qualifications. Applicants may be required to submit verification of qualifying education and experience at any point during the recruitment and selection process.Selection Procedures : Candidates deemed qualified must complete all subsequent steps to advance in this selection process.Training and Experience Evaluation : (Weight : 100%) : Candidates that meet the minimum qualifications will be invited to participate in a Training and Experience Evaluation.Eligible List Duration : The list resulting from this examination process will be 6 months.Certification Rule : The certification rule for the eligible list resulting from this examination will be Rule of Ten Scores.Terms of Announcement and Appeal Rights : Applicants must be guided solely by the provisions of this announcement.Additional information regarding Employment with the City and County of San Francisco : If you have any questions regarding this recruitment or application process, please contact the analyst, Stephen Lee at stephen.j.lee@sfdph.org or (628) 271-6838.We may use text messaging to communicate with you on the phone number provided in your application.The City and County of San Francisco encourages women, minorities and persons with disabilities to apply.#J-18808-Ljbffr
